10 Inkay

Evolution Requirement: Turn the Nintendo Switch Upside Down

Inkay & Malmar In Pokemon Scarlet & Violet
  • Type: Dark/Psychic
  • Level Requirement: 30

Introduced in Pokemon X & Y Inkay came with the unique method of evolution that the Nintendo 3DS must be turned upside down in order for Inkay to become Malamar. This is a reference to Malamar being an upside-down squid.

The Dark/Psychic type recently made a return to the franchise as part of the Indigo Disk DLC in Scarlet & Violet and the evolution method remained the same. Gamers must turn their Nintendo Switch upside down, this means that they must not play in docked mode or the method will not work. Also, if players are using the Pro Controller, then it will not work either, the console must be in handheld mode with the joycons attached for this to work. Level up Inkay to level 30 and make sure the console is upside down.

9 Duraludon

Evolution Requirement: Expose To Metal Alloy

Duraludon & Archaludon In Pokemon Scarlet & Violet
  • Type: Steel/Dragon
  • Level Requirement: N/A

Duraludon is an often forgotten Pokemon, it first appeared in Pokemon Sword & Shield and was used as the Ace Pokemon of Raihan of Hammerlocke showcasing a Gygantamax form.

In the latest DLC, Duraludon was given some love from the Pokemon franchise with a new evolution in Archaludon, in order to evolve this, gamers must find a Metal Alloy. This item can be rewarded after filling 190 Pokemon in the Pokedex, found in Chargestone Cave or purchased from the Blueberry Academy store from 300 BP. Give it to Duraludon at any level, just like a stone, and it will evolve.

8 Sliggoo

Evolution Requirement: During Rain Or Fog

pokemon sliggoo and goodra
  • Type: Dragon
  • Level Requirement: 50

The Goodra line was introduced back in Pokemon X and Y. The powerful Goodra only evolves from Sliggoo when leveled up past level 50 in the rain. This line makes a reappearance in Scarlet and Violet, but the change in location has affected the ease of their evolution.

Whereas Kalos and other regions have routes that are often covered in rain, Paldea’s open world has a more random chance of receiving rain, making evolving Sliggoo potentially a drawn-out endeavor for unlucky trainers, especially since level 50 is already a fairly high evolution requirement.

7 Primeape

Evolution Requirement: Level Up After Using Rage Fist 20 Times

pokemon scarlet and violet how to evolve Primeape
  • Type: Fighting/Ghost
  • Level Requirement: N/A

Mankey and Primeape have been a part of the Pokemon series from the very beginning, as part of the original 151 Pokemon. Scarlet and Violet have provided them with a new evolution in the form of Annihilape, a fighting/ghost type who is easily one of the best Pokemon in the game.

In order to evolve, a Primeape needs to use the new move "Rage Fist" 20 times in battle before leveling up. Primeape learns rage fist at level 35, so 36 is the minimum level it can evolve. Rage Fist only has 10pp, so the process will take at least one trip to the Pokemon center, or some pp restoring items.

6 Finizen

Evolution Requirement: Level Up While Connected To Another Player In The Union Circle

Pokemon Scarlet and Violet's Finizen
  • Type: Water
  • Level Requirement: 38

Finizen is an unusual new Pokemon, both in its evolution method and what it evolves into. Its evolution, Palafin, looks almost identical to it, apart from a heart on its chest. However, its hidden ability allows it to transform into a much more powerful form when switched out and back in during a fight.

Finizen’s evolution involves Scarlet and Violet’s multiplayer system. It will only evolve when past level 38, and if another player is in the world watching. This means 2 players need to play together for either of them to evolve their Finizen. With friends, this is fairly straightforward, but without anyone to play with or an internet connection, Palafin is simply unattainable.

5 Pawmo/Bramblin/Rellor

Evolution Requirement: Level Up While Outside Of The Poke Ball After The Player Walks 1000 Steps Using The Let's Go! Feature.

pokemon scarlet violet walking evolution pawmot rabsca brambleghast trick lets go steps auto battle

  • Type: Electric/Fighting (Pawmot), Grass/Ghost (Brambleghast), Bug/Psychic (Rabsca)
  • Level Requirement: N/A

Scarlet and Violet have introduced a few new evolution methods, one of which is used to evolve Pawmo into Pawmot, Bramblin into Brambleghast, and Rellor into Rabsca. To evolve these Pokemon, trainers have to use the game’s new "Let’s Go" feature, which allows Pokemon to be thrown out into the world to attack wild Pokemon or follow the trainer.

After throwing out the Pokemon, walk with it for 1000 steps without letting it go back into its ball, then level it up. This can be tricky since the Pokemon can’t keep up with the trainer’s run speed. The best strategy is to go up and down the Academy steps 5 times, as there are 200 steps in total. Still, this is a very long process to evolve one Pokemon.

4 Dipplin

Evolution Requirement: Level Up While Knowing Dragon Cheer

Diplin & Hydrapple In Pokemon Scarlet & Violet
  • Type: Grass/Dragon
  • Level Requirement: N/A

Dipplin was first introduced in The Teal Mask DLC, as another evolution for Applin, when exposed to a Syrupy Apple it will become a Dipplin. Then, in the second part of the DLC Dipplin was given an evolution in Hydrapple.

The Grass/Dragon-type is required to learn the move Dragon Cheer which is given as a reward for beating Drayton of the BB Elite Four. This is a challenging task as Drayton has Pokemon up to level 80, and they are the powerful Dragon-type in a tricky double-battled affair. If gamers are skilled enough to beat the Elite Four member, they will be rewarded with the TM for Dragon Cheer, teach it to Dipplin and level up just once for Hydrapple.

3 Charcadet

Evolution Requirement: When Exposed To The Auspicious Armor Or Malicious Armor

pokemon-branched-evolutions-charcadet
  • Type: Fire (Charcadet), Fire/Psychic (Armorouge), Fire/Ghost (Ceruledge)
  • Level Requirement: N/A

Armorouge and Ceruledge are two of the best new Pokemon added in Scarlet and Violet. They both boast great stats and strong signature moves that make them quite a threat. They also both evolve from the rare Charcadet, with the item needed for each of their evolutions being exclusive to either Scarlet or Violet.

These items are the Auspicious Armor in Scarlet and Malicious Armor in Violet. Both must be obtained from an NPC in Zapapico, who will exchange them for 10 Bronzor Fragments in Scarlet, and 10 Sinistea Chips in Violet. This requires farming Bronzor and Sinistea respectfully, so it could take a while.

2 Bisharp

Evolution Requirement: When Levelled Up After Defeating Three Bisharp That Hold The Leaders Crest

pokemon scarlet and violet how to evolve Bisharp
  • Type: Dark/Steel
  • Level Requirement: N/A

Pawniard and Bisharp were introduced in Pokemon Black and White, and have always been fairly good Pokemon. In Scarlet and Violet, however, they received a new evolution in the form of Kingambit, who has become one of the strongest Pokemon in the game, making it well worth its unusual method of evolution.

In order to evolve a Bisharp, it must defeat 3 special wild Bisharp, and then level up. These Bisharp are the ones that are surrounded by Pawniard in the wild. Any Bisharp standing by itself will not work. The best place to find them is in North Province Area 2, but it can take a while to get them to spawn, making this one of the more complicated evolution processes in the game.

1 Gimmighoul

Evolution Requirement: When Leveled Up When The Player Has 999 Gimmighoul Coins

pokemon-scarlet-violet-fan-gives-gholdengo-gimmighoul-gen-5-makeovers-gamezxc
  • Type: Ghost (Gimmighoul), Steel/Ghost (Gholdengo)
  • Level Requirement: N/A

Gimmighoul is a very unique Pokemon that appears throughout the game in several ways. In its roaming form, it can often be found standing around the open world on rocks or signposts. Meanwhile, its chest form can be found at the top of certain towers all over Paldea.

In order to evolve Gimmighoul into the very powerful Gholdengo, all these overworld Gimmighoul are going to be important. Interacting with roaming Gimmighoul will award 1-200 Gimmighoul coins, and defeating/catching the chest form will award 10-777 coins. Only once 999 coins are collected can a Gimmighoul evolve upon leveling up, making it easily the hardest Pokemon in the franchise to evolve.
